Varane? Ndidi? Kelly? The 13 free transfers Newcastle United could sign this summer

NewcastleWorld has profiled 13 players who Eddie Howe could add to his squad - for nothing - this summer

With FFP/PSR regulations gripping the Premier League, clubs may need to dig into the bargain basement. Newcastle United are no exception - despite boasting owners worth an estimated $700billion.

The Magpies welcomed no new arrivals in January, ignoring the injury crisis that threatened to derail their campaign. Choosing to keep their powder dry until the summer could prove a prudent approach as another financial year commences in July.

While fans are anticipating big-money arrivals, there may still be room for Toon chiefs to snatch a deal or two. Freebies rarely cost nothing, with agents fees and other details to consider.

But the lack of a transfer fee makes the out-of-contract market a bargain hunter's dream. Famous names like Demba Ba and Peter Lovenkrands have proven a hit on Tyneside after joining on a Bosman.

Could Dan Ashworth, Eddie Howe, Steve Nickson and Co do the same again with financial constraints in mind? NewcastleWorld has profiled 13 players available for nothing who would not look out of place at St James' Park.
